Chirunning was developed in 1999 by danny dreyer, an american ultramarathon runner, tai chi practitioner, and founder of the north carolinabased company chi running. Chi running is inspired by tai chi, the chinese martial art that purports to generate the life energy chi flowing throughout your body. This running technique employs the basic principles of tai chi which is about optimizing the flow of energy in our bodies, reducing the use of force moving forward and thereby reducing injuries of walking or running.
